1. 首页 >互联网络科技动态 > 正文

py交易

标题:探索Py交易:如何利用Python进行金融交易

在当今这个高度数字化的世界里,金融交易已经不再是银行和大型投资机构的专利。随着科技的发展,个人投资者也可以通过编程来实现自动化交易,而Python作为一门强大的编程语言,成为了众多投资者的首选工具。

Python之所以能够成为金融交易中的重要工具,主要是因为它拥有丰富的库和框架,可以帮助我们轻松地处理数据、执行复杂的数学计算以及创建高级的数据可视化。这些特性使得Python在量化分析、策略开发、回测、执行交易等方面表现出色。

首先,我们可以使用Pandas库对历史市场数据进行加载和清洗。这一步骤对于构建可靠的交易模型至关重要,因为高质量的数据是准确预测市场趋势的基础。接着,借助Numpy库的强大功能,我们可以执行各种数学运算,包括但不限于统计分析、线性代数计算等。这对于理解数据背后的规律非常有帮助。

其次,对于那些希望将自己的交易理念转化为具体代码的人来说,Backtrader是一个非常优秀的框架。它不仅提供了完整的回测环境,还支持实时交易,使得用户可以方便地测试自己的交易策略,并根据结果进行调整优化。

最后,当我们准备将策略投入实战时,可以考虑使用ccxt这样的库来连接交易所API。通过这种方式,我们可以直接从Python脚本中发送买卖订单,实现自动化交易。

当然,值得注意的是,尽管Python为交易者提供了强大的工具,但成功的交易仍然需要深厚的市场知识和良好的风险管理技巧。因此,在使用Python进行交易之前,建议先深入学习相关理论并积累一定的实践经验。

总之,Python为金融交易领域带来了革命性的变化,使得更多的人有机会参与到这一激动人心的过程中来。无论是初学者还是经验丰富的专业人士,都可以通过Python找到适合自己的交易方式。

标签:

免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!